Door Widening Service in Denver County, CO
Door widening services involve modifying existing door openings to create larger entryways or passageways within a property. This type of project is commonly requested for improving accessibility, accommodating larger furniture or appliances, or enhancing the flow between rooms. Property owners typically seek information about the scope of work, including how much the opening can be safely expanded, the materials involved, and any structural considerations that may influence the project. Understanding the process and potential impact on the surrounding walls and framework helps homeowners plan effectively and ensure the result aligns with their needs.
Before requesting door widening services, property owners often want to know about the types of doors that can be modified, such as interior or exterior doors, and whether existing structures require reinforcement. It’s also important to consider any building codes or regulations that might affect the project, as well as the potential need for permits or inspections. Clarifying these details in advance helps ensure the project proceeds smoothly and results in a functional, aesthetically pleasing opening that enhances the usability and value of the space.

Door Widening Service Questions
What types of doors can be widened? Widening services typically accommodate interior and exterior doors, including wood, metal, and fiberglass options.
Why might a door need to be widened? Doors may be widened to improve accessibility, accommodate larger furniture, or enhance entryway functionality.
Is door widening suitable for historic or decorative doors? Yes, but it requires careful planning to preserve the door's appearance and structural integrity.
What should property owners consider before requesting door widening? Consider the door's material, existing frame condition, and the desired width to ensure proper fit and function.
